Output 3405e078d754023aebb79e13e4de17e5b9b9fc7fc61cb9de877e23df4ac1ab11:1

value
2369078
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f783caee3c6bfb3b1e77d155306476180ee9045d OP_EQUAL
address
3QFki3T2w5BNjCdimpmVjzU2kCB8VCUuic
transaction
3405e078d754023aebb79e13e4de17e5b9b9fc7fc61cb9de877e23df4ac1ab11
spent
true